The host was dazed. "You can do that? Why is he doing that? "

"He is trying to buy more time."

Bi Luoling did not disguise the admiration in her eyes. She said, "Contestant Li Yao has wasted too much time modifying the furnace in the traditional way.

"It must be noted that refining is not a skill that can be completed faster as one is stronger.

"For example, if you want to extract the essence of the Iron Vine Flower, you have to refine it in a flame of 3,352 degrees for 55 minutes and 43 seconds. You can't do it one second more, and you can't do it one second less.

"Even if a Yuanying expert comes in person and can trigger the flame to 5,000 degrees instantly, they can't shorten the refining time by even half a second.

"Contestant Li Yao has wasted more than half an hour. From the general point of view, he has automatically given up the game.

"To make up for the lost time, he has adopted the method of spiritualization while refining.

"Spiritualization work in a high-temperature and high-pressure environment through a thick furnace has a high demand on the perception of spiritual energy and the construction of spiritual models of the refiner. Even in the Red Line School Crystal Suit Refining Center, only a handful of experienced specialists have done it occasionally. However, the failure rate is very high. Most of the time, it is not necessary."

Master Dustless continued. "It seems that Contestant Li Yao is very confident in his techniques. He believes that he will not fail and that he can make up for the lost time. I'm more and more curious about him now. It is said that he has had a lot of fortuitous encounters. It seems that he has truly entered the world of Cultivators. Anything weird can happen in such a boundless world. What an eye-opener!"

Inside the refining workshop, Li Yao stuck his hands to the furnace. Spiritual energy burst out from the depths of his cells and congregated into tides that were rolling nonstop. Then, he sensed the subtle vibrations on the wall of the furnace. He sensed the changes of the materials carefully.

For more than an hour, except for the occasional delivery of new materials, he kept the same movement. His muscles bulged again and again. He squeezed out the limits of his spiritual energy and his soul.

The high temperature curled his hair, burnt his eyebrows, dried his lips, and cracked them. But he didn't care at all.

His soul … It was as if it had penetrated into the thick walls of the furnace and was constantly being squeezed under the high temperature and pressure of the furnace, mixing with all kinds of metal materials.

All kinds of materials were mixed and mixed. Then, under the stimulation of hundreds of rune arrays, they were kneaded like a ball of mud by the unparalleled pressure. The runes emitted the most dazzling mystic light and pierced into the depths of the liquid metal, causing mysterious changes to the tiniest structure. The structure of the core crystal kept changing, turning into a brand new alloy.

The alloy that was as broken as mud was sent to the space below the furnace where the temperature was lower.

In this place, the shape of the shaping rune arrays had been preset by the crystal processor. Through high pressure, the alloys were slowly squeezed into the basic form of components.

This was only the beginning.

After that, they would go through dozens of procedures such as rapid freezing, quenching, high-pressure forging, embedding rune arrays, and so on. Sometimes, the same procedure would be repeated several times before a qualified component could be produced.

For ordinary people. This process was extremely boring.

However, for Li Yao, such a job was more like organizing a bunch of civilians who were too lazy to be recognized and polishing them. Using the harshest military law to train them into an army of iron and steel that strictly obeys orders and prohibitions, they radiated an invincible and invincible might.

He enjoyed the process and entered a perfect state where he forgot about everything else.

He was just a nameless young man from the border. Maybe it was not enough to attract the attention of the ordinary audience, but many experts in the circle noticed his anomaly.

"Huh? This contestant Li Yao, his furnace seems to be different from others. Its efficiency is very high."

"That's right. The temperature and pressure limits of his furnace, as well as the transition between high and low temperature, are all slightly higher than other people's furnaces."

"The overall performance parameters of this furnace are at least three times higher than other people's furnaces. What's going on? The organizer is too careless."

"It's not the organizer's fault. He made some minor adjustments to the furnace in the beginning. Quick, replay the process of his adjustments and study it carefully."

In many observation rooms, the seniors in the circle of refiners all noticed Li Yao.

A large number of data analysts were operating on the light screen, analyzing his movements.

As the analysis data came out one by one, many ferocious people's eyes shone with interest.

"Who is this contestant Li Yao exactly? His refining style is somewhat primitive, with a hint of militarism. It is completely different from the mainstream schools right now. "

"He is gambling."

"Fifty-four minutes of minor adjustments to the furnace will certainly give him better performance. But there won't be much time left for refining. The refining of many components will take at least two to three hours no matter what."

"Refining three pieces of magical equipment in five hours? Can he really make it in time?"

Time went by one second after another.

Four hours later, most of the refiners had finished the refinement of a lot of components and entered the last phase.

When a component was just taken out of the high-temperature and high-pressure furnace, its internal structure was still very unstable even though it had been treated by the coolant. Tiny remnants of chaotic spiritual energy were still inside the component, which was known as' internal stress'.

In the words of the ancient Cultivators, such materials, together with 'smoke and fire', would be inferior if they were used to refine magical equipment.

The internal stress would be completely removed if the components were left to rest for three to five years.

However, most of the refiners wouldn't waste their time like that. Just like spiritualization, different sects had their own methods to remove the internal stress, too.

But no matter which sect they were from, it would take at least half an hour to remove the internal stress.

Some of the mediocre refiners, who didn't know the Cultivation arts to remove the internal stress, had already started assembling the components dutifully.

Li Yao, on the other hand, was still refining the components one furnace after another.

Another half an hour had passed. There were only thirty minutes left.

Almost all the refiners had finished the refinement of the components. The top experts had already begun to remove the internal stress with their own expertise.

But Li Yao was still refining.

It was not until the last twenty minutes that he finished the refinement of the last batch of components.

The freshly baked components were piled up like a mountain on the operation platform. Steam was rising from them.

"There's no time."

Many experts who were paying attention to Li Yao shook their heads.

There were only twenty minutes left. It was impossible to remove the internal stress of all the components no matter what. If he were to assemble the components just like that, then the slight advantage brought by the optimization of the furnace would be... It was completely canceled out.

Almost five hours of crazy training had consumed a lot of his mind and body. Li Yao seemed to have turned into a dry root. His eyelids were drooping. His expression was sluggish. The last bit of brilliance in his eyes, which were as deep as ink, disappeared.

His movements had also become as slow as the budding of a large tree.

He raised his hands. Blue electric arcs blossomed from his fingertips and rolled up the components that were piled up like a mountain. Then...

Spinning.

Thousands of components seemed to have formed a whirlwind of steel. Surrounded by the electric arcs that were constantly released from Li Yao's fingertips, the whirlwind was spinning rapidly.

This method of removing the internal stress through spinning was quite popular in the refiners' circle. The experienced refiners who were watching the battle were not surprised.

But the next second, the corners of their eyes were all trembling.

They saw that the whirlwind of steel in front of Li Yao was spinning faster and faster. Together with the dazzling electric arcs, it interweaved into a huge whirlpool, generating a powerful suction force.

The hammers, pincers, and all kinds of discarded metals on the table jumped up and were sucked into the whirlpool.

"Zap, zap, zap, zap."

Inside the whirlpool of steel, an ear-piercing noise was suddenly heard.

Countless metal materials with sharp edges were crazily colliding with each other. Dazzling sparks were bursting out like fireworks in the daytime.

Countless powdery objects. They were fluttering and falling from the bottom of the whirlpool of steel. But they were attracted by the suction force of the whirlpool and lingered around the whirlpool. Like a light gray mist, they were spreading out.

The whirlpool of components was like a hungry monster. It was swallowing the hammers, pincers, and the metal waste, grinding them into the tiniest iron powder.

The internal stress inside the components was crazily swallowing and grinding them. Disappearing into nothingness.

Ten minutes later, Li Yao's ten fingers were moving weirdly. The deep blue electric arcs that were spurting out of his fingertips interweaved into hundreds of lightning tentacles, connecting all the components together like a pearl necklace.

Sparks were flying everywhere. Electric arcs were exploding. The dreamlike lightning bolts were falling down. The electric currents seemed to have given life to every component. They were like unicellular organisms that had gathered together. They were connected, pulled, combined, and expanded.

After five minutes of splendid performance …

Chainswords, vibration sabers, and fiery axes were completed perfectly.

At this moment, on the giant spiritual energy clock at the center of the refining room, the last flame of spiritual energy was extinguished.

The game was over.

Li Yao groaned as if he had been heavily punched in the chest. He staggered. The sparks and the lightning disappeared in the blink of an eye.

In front of him, three pieces of magical equipment that were slightly black and unadorned were floating in the air. They were slowly revolving around him like three naughty little beasts that were capturing the last strand of electric arcs in the air and eating them.

"Tick tock, tick tock."

Li Yao's ten fingertips were all cracked. Especially his two thumbs, the skin and flesh were completely torn apart. Boiling blood was spilling on the ground, giving rise to faint white smoke.

"My blood is almost burning."

Li Yao raised his thumb and sucked it.

After struggling with all his might, the hot blood mixed with the taste of steel and sweat was always particularly sweet and refreshing.
